Key Considerations for Poultry Farm Development

1. Location Selection
– Choose a location with easy access to transportation, markets, and water sources.
– Ensure the land is suitable for poultry farming, with good drainage and ventilation.

2. Poultry Species
– Decide on the type of poultry you want to raise, such as chickens, ducks, or turkeys.
– Consider the market demand and your personal expertise in handling different species.

3. Feeding and Nutrition
– Research the nutritional requirements of your chosen poultry species.
– Plan for a balanced diet that meets their dietary needs.

4. Housing and Equipment
– Invest in high-quality housing and equipment to ensure the well-being of your poultry.
– Opt for automatic feeding systems, waterers, and egg collection systems for efficiency.

5. Biosecurity Measures
– Implement biosecurity measures to prevent diseases and maintain a healthy flock.
– Regularly disinfect the farm and ensure proper waste management.

Financial Planning

1. Budgeting
– Create a detailed budget for all aspects of poultry farming, including land, housing, equipment, feed, and labor.
– Consider the initial investment and ongoing operational costs.

2. Profitability Analysis
– Conduct a profitability analysis to understand the potential returns on your investment.
– Keep track of expenses and revenue to ensure financial stability.

Marketing Strategies

1. Target Market
– Identify your target market, whether it’s local restaurants, supermarkets, or direct consumers.
– Establish a strong brand and image for your poultry products.

2. Distribution Channels
– Explore different distribution channels, such as direct sales, partnerships with retailers, or online platforms.
– Optimize your distribution strategy to ensure efficient delivery.
